Hi All, I am getting a new bipap auto with biflex.
My md didn't put starting pressures on the script though.
My current machine is set at 12/9 I/E.
Could any one tell me what would be a good starting pressure for this new machine??

I would try 8 EPAP min and max IPAP at 15. You want to set the PS to 7cm. The most the PS can go is 8cm. It's the difference between IPAP and EPAP up to a max of cm. The provider manual has a detailed explanation that might be good to read. The Biflex can be set to 2 or 3. Set the ramp to 6cm for 30 minutes. You may not use ramp as the 8cm is not too bad.
